About MemMachine

MemMachine is an open-source memory layer designed to enhance AI agents and applications by providing a persistent memory system. This innovative software component enables AI systems to learn, store, and intelligently recall information from past interactions. Unlike traditional AI applications that operate in a stateless manner and start fresh with each session, MemMachine allows for continuity and personalization. This capability transforms simple chatbots into sophisticated, context-aware assistants that can engage in deeper, more meaningful interactions with users. It serves developers, engineers, and teams striving to create advanced AI-powered applications that require a high degree of personalization and contextual awareness. The primary value of MemMachine lies in its ability to abstract complex memory management processes into a deployable layer. This includes combining vector search, graph-based entity relationships, and temporal context, facilitating a dynamic and evolving user profile that enriches the AI interaction experience.

How does Lobster Sauce source its news content?

Lobster Sauce employs an automated web crawler and aggregation engine programmed to monitor a curated list of predefined sources. These sources include the official OpenClaw project channels, major technology news outlets, relevant GitHub activity, and key social media accounts. Additionally, the platform incorporates a community submission system where registered users can manually submit links, which are then verified and integrated into the aggregation pipeline to ensure comprehensive coverage.

Is there a cost associated with using Lobster Sauce?

Based on the available information, Lobster Sauce is currently a free service. The website's tagline, "Just free sauce, no funny business," and the absence of any mentioned subscription tiers or payment plans indicate that access to the news aggregation feed and core community features is provided at no cost to the user.

What is the "sauce_bot" user seen on many posts?

The "sauce_bot" is an automated user account representing Lobster Sauce's backend aggregation system. When the system's crawler identifies and ingests a new piece of content from its configured sources, it is posted to the feed under this bot account. Posts by "sauce_bot" signify automatically aggregated content, as opposed to links manually submitted by human community members.
